The Two Scenarios: Evacuation vs. Shelter-in-Place
Jonathan Sury, a senior staff associate at Columbia University’s National Center for Disaster Preparedness, emphasizes that not all emergencies are created equal. He identifies two distinct operational scenarios that families must prepare for.

The first is the Evacuation Scenario. This occurs when a fast-moving threat, such as an encroaching wildfire, mandates immediate departure. In this instance, your primary tool is the "go bag"—a pre-packed kit containing only the absolute essentials required to survive for 72 hours. This includes water, portable filtration, a high-lumen flashlight, and critical documents.
The second is the Shelter-in-Place Scenario. Events like severe blizzards or major seismic activity may leave you confined to your home, potentially without municipal water or electricity. In this context, the focus shifts from mobility to sustainability. You must be prepared to generate your own light, heat, and power, while maintaining a hygienic environment in the absence of a functioning utility grid.
Chronology of Preparedness: Why Timing Matters
The timeline for disaster response is often measured in minutes. When an evacuation order is issued, the window between safety and peril shrinks rapidly.

- The Lead-Up (Months in Advance): This is the time to build your baseline kit. It includes sourcing water filters, purchasing power banks, and organizing digital backups of vital documents.
- The Warning Phase (Days/Hours Before): As a storm or fire approaches, transition to active mode. Fill bathtubs with water for sanitation, ensure your vehicles have full tanks of gas, and move your "go bag" to the primary exit of your home.
- The Event (Immediate): If an order comes, you move. You do not wait to pack non-essentials. Your preparation at this stage is solely to ensure the safety of your family and pets.
- The Aftermath (Post-Event): This is where your stored gear—filters, solar chargers, and non-perishable food—becomes the bridge back to normalcy while civil infrastructure is restored.
Supporting Data and Essential Gear
Water and Food Security
FEMA recommends at least one gallon of water per person per day. However, since a week’s supply is cumbersome to transport, portability is key.
- Purification: Chemical treatments like Aquamira drops or Aqua Tabs are lightweight and highly effective. For physical filtration, the Katadyn BeFree or Clearly Filtered stainless-steel bottles provide a robust defense against microplastics and microorganisms.
- Sustenance: While non-perishable canned goods are standard, dehydrated meals from companies like Mountain House or Nutrient Survival offer superior weight-to-calorie ratios for those on the move.
Power and Energy Independence
The modern grid is fragile. Relying solely on wall outlets is a dangerous gamble.
- Power Stations: For long-term shelter-in-place, larger-capacity power stations like the Jackery Explorer 2000 Plus are becoming standard.
- Portable Charging: For the go bag, magnetic power banks like the Ridge series allow for device charging while on the move, ensuring you maintain communication channels even if the grid fails.
- Caution on Generators: Fuel-based generators, such as the 4,000-watt Westinghouse, are powerful but present lethal carbon monoxide risks. They must never be operated indoors or within 20 feet of living spaces.
Air Quality and Health
With the increasing prevalence of PM 2.5 particulates, air purification has become a public health priority.

- The "Clean Room": University of Oregon wildfire expert Heidi Huber-Stearns suggests designating a "clean room" during smoke events. High-end purifiers like the Coway Airmega are excellent, but DIY alternatives—using a Lasko 20-inch box fan and MERV 13 filters—are highly effective and accessible.
- Monitoring: Using devices like the GoveeLife Smart Air Quality Monitor or the IQAir AirVisual Pro provides real-time data, allowing you to make informed decisions about when to seal windows and use air filtration.
Official Responses and Federal Resources
The federal government, through platforms like Ready.gov, provides extensive checklists, but experts agree that hyper-local information is often more actionable. The National Weather Service and local municipal apps are your primary lifelines.
Charlie Woodrum, a preparedness lead at the National Weather Service, stresses that the mindset of a "power-out" event must be absolute. "You have to plan for both power outages and the loss of water," he notes. "It isn’t just about having supplies; it’s about having a plan for when those supplies are exhausted."
Furthermore, modern wildfire awareness is being revolutionized by apps like Watch Duty. This independent platform provides real-time fire tracking that often outpaces official government notifications. For families in fire-prone regions, subscribing to such services is no longer optional—it is a critical survival layer.

Implications: The Psychological and Emotional Toll
Disaster preparedness is often framed through the lens of gear, but the most profound impacts are psychological. Amanda Stasiewicz, an expert on the human impacts of wildfire, notes that survivors often express the deepest regret regarding the loss of "memories"—items that cannot be replaced.
"Checklists focus on survival," Stasiewicz explains. "They cover IDs, medication, and computers. But they rarely address what you need to begin the process of rebuilding your life." She suggests creating a "memory box" or a digital archive of family photos, recipes, and sentimental artifacts. Knowing that these items are backed up or pre-staged for evacuation can significantly reduce the trauma of an event.
Building a Defensible Perimeter
Beyond personal gear, homeowners in the West have a responsibility to manage their immediate environment. Creating a "defensible space" involves removing flammable materials—doormats, decorative shrubs, and dry brush—from a five-foot radius around the home. Tools like the McLeod fire tool, traditionally used by wildland firefighters, are remarkably effective for creating these firebreaks around a property. While intensive, these measures provide the best chance for a structure to survive a wildfire.
